Transaction 3673c61640d6425246391c0534e0e1efdb4f34e4efd64a43daf731aa82b15bb3

5 Input
2 Outputs
  • 3673c61640d6425246391c0534e0e1efdb4f34e4efd64a43daf731aa82b15bb3:0
  • value  29580831
    address  14iw4BwqqBapDqKhQfqamQAK2DER2Ar18K
  • 3673c61640d6425246391c0534e0e1efdb4f34e4efd64a43daf731aa82b15bb3:1
  • value  59508338
    address  3CPqq2mrYGY7CkRfsFEwLyGkvYUiRqb3z2